Efficacy of Nutrition Supplement for Treatment of Men With Hair Loss
NCT02150187 · Status: COMPLETED · Phase: PHASE2 · Type: INTERVENTIONAL · Enrollment: 33
Last updated 2017-07-18
Summary
HCap Formula is composed of medicinal plants, vitamins and minerals. The purpose of this study is to evaluate the efficacy of HCap Formula, a nutrition supplement for promoting hair growth in men with tendencies for hair loss.
